Regardless, the parade is taking place Wednesday at 9:30 AM and if you’re in the area you should go. The amount of records this team broke on the road to their FOURTH World Cup Victory is insane.

– Highest Margin of Victory (13-0 against Thailand)

– Most goals in a single women’s game (Alex Morgan tied record at five)

– First coach ever to win two world cup titles (Jill Ellis)

– Most Consecutive World Cup Wins (tied for two with Germany)

– Most goals in a FIFA Women’s World Cup Tournament (26)

– Most FIFA Women’s World Cup wins (four)
